Deuteronomy 6:11 Cross References - Rotherham

11 and houses full of all good things, which thou filledst not, and hewn cisterns which thou hewedst not, vineyards and oliveyards which thou plantedst not,––and shalt eat and be full,

Deuteronomy 8:10-20

10 So then thou shalt eat, and be satisfied,––and bless Yahweh thy God, for the good land which he hath given unto thee. 11 Take heed to thyself, lest thou forget Yahweh thy God,––so as not to keep his commandments, and his regulations and his statutes, which I am commanding thee today; 12 lest thou eat, and be satisfied,––and, goodly houses, thou build, and inhabit; 13 and, thy herd and thy flock, increase, and, silver and gold, increase unto thee,––and, all that thou hast, increase; 14 and so thy heart be lifted up,––and thou forget Yahweh thy God, who brought thee forth out of the land of Egypt, out of the house of servants; 15 who caused thee to journey through the great and terrible desert, of fiery serpents and scorpions, and thirsty wastes, where was no water,––who brought forth for thee water out of the flinty rock; 16 who fed thee with manna in the desert, which thy fathers had not known,––that he might humble thee, and that he might put thee to the proof, to do thee good in thy hereafter, 17 and lest thou shouldest say in thy heart,––Mine own strength and the might of mine own hand, have gotten me this wealth. 18 But thou shalt remember Yahweh thy God, that it was, he, who had been giving thee strength to get wealth,––that so he might establish his covenant which he sware to thy fathers (as at this day). 19 But it shall be, if thou, forget, Yahweh thy God, and go after ether gods, and serve them, and bow thyself down to them, I testify against you, today, that ye shall, perish: 20 like the nations which, Yahweh, is causing to perish from before you, so, shall ye, perish,––because ye would not, hearken, unto the voice of Yahweh your God.

Proverbs 30:8-9

8 Vanity and falsehood, remove far from me, Neither poverty nor riches, give me, Feed me with the food appointed me: 9 Lest I be full, and deny, and say––Who is Yahweh? or lest I be impoverished and steal, and do violence to the Name of my God.
